ASUS Releases ProArt PA24ACW UXGA Monitor with HDR400

by Hilbert Hagedoorn on: 05/08/2020 08:39 AM | source: | 1 comment(s)
ASUS Releases ProArt PA24ACW UXGA Monitor with HDR400

ASUS announced a VESA Display HDR 400 compatible 24-inch WUXGA liquid crystal display under the name "ProArt PA24AC", aimed at creators it will become available in the next few weeks.

It has a VESA Display HDR 400 LCD rating with an IPS type LCD panel, the surface processing is non-glare, the liquid crystal size is 24 inch, and the resolution is WUXGA (1,920×1,200 pixels).

Accurate color accuracy of ΔE <2 is guaranteed by advanced “ProArt Calibration Technology” and pre-calibration before factory shipment. In addition, the color gamut covers 100% of sRGB, which enables the original vivid color expression of the image. Main specifications include a brightness of 400 cd/㎡, a response speed of 5 ms, a maximum display color of 16.77 million colors, a contrast ratio of 1,000: 1, HDR at 8,000: 1, and a viewing angle of 178 ° horizontal / vertical. The interface is HDMI x 2, DisplayPort 1.2 x 1, USB Type-C x 1, 3.5 mm stereo mini jack x 1, USB 3.0 hub x 4, USB Type-C supports power supply up to 60 W.

The stand supports -5 to + 23 ° tilt, -45 to 45 ° swivel, -90 to 90 ° pivot, and 110mm height adjustment. The VESA mounter has a pitch of 100x100mm, and the main body has a built-in 2Wx2 stereo speaker. The main body size is width 532 mm, depth 202 mm, height 378 to 488 mm, and weight is about 6.5 kg. A price has yet to be announced/
